Circumferentiele is a term used to describe something that relates to or forms a circumference. A circumference is the boundary of a circle or a similar curved shape. In geometry, the circumference of a circle is the distance around its edge. This can be calculated using the formula C = πd, where C is the circumference, π (pi) is a mathematical constant approximately equal to 3.14159, and d is the diameter of the circle. Alternatively, if the radius (r) is known, the formula becomes C = 2πr, as the diameter is twice the radius.
